The cost of the cost of an Audi key replacement may vary widely based on the type of key that you have. Certain key fobs utilize the traditional physical key and others have transponder chips. You can expect to spend between $200 and $400 for a new key depending on the model.

In some cases it might be necessary to visit a dealer to get your brand new Audi key programmed. This is a crucial step because your key won't be able to start your vehicle without it. The process can take up to an hour and the dealer will charge you a fee for this.

Another option is to contact a locksmith. Locksmiths can create and replace Audi keys and usually have more competitive prices than dealerships. They are also able to come to your location and work round the clock which makes them a great option if you lose your car keys.

A locksmith can also program your new Audi keyfob remotes. This is a great way to ensure that all of your keys work properly and you're using the top security features. The locksmith will also ensure that the key fits your car in a way that isn't too tight or loose.
